Hi Maarten,
sorry about that, I will fix this for V6.

Somehow my automated compile script tested each patch separately, including this one, but the defconfig didn't enable the module sc6is7xx, so the error went unnoticed. I wrongly assumed that "make alldefconfig" enabled all modules, I will instead use "make allyesconfig".
